Global Polybutene-1 Market (USD Million), 2021 - 2031
In the year 2024, the Global Polybutene-1 Market was valued at USD 414.47 million. The size of this market is expected to increase to USD 549.09 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 4.1%.
The global Polybutene-1 market has witnessed significant growth in recent years, driven by the increasing demand for high-performance polymers across various industries. Polybutene-1 (PB-1), a type of thermoplastic polymer, is renowned for its excellent thermal stability, chemical resistance, and mechanical properties, which make it a preferred choice for applications ranging from construction to automotive components. As industries continue to evolve, PB-1’s versatility is opening new avenues for its application, thereby expanding market opportunities on a global scale.
One of the primary factors fueling the growth of the Polybutene-1 market is the expanding construction sector, where PB-1 is extensively used in piping systems, flooring, and insulation materials. The polymer's resistance to environmental stress cracking and its low thermal conductivity make it ideal for durable and energy-efficient building solutions. Additionally, the rising trend towards sustainable and eco-friendly construction practices is driving the adoption of advanced materials like PB-1, which contribute to green building certifications and energy savings.
In the automotive industry, Polybutene-1 is increasingly employed in the manufacturing of lightweight and durable components. The need for fuel-efficient and high-performance vehicles is encouraging the use of PB-1 in various automotive applications, including fuel systems, brake systems, and engine components. The ability of PB-1 to withstand harsh operating conditions while maintaining structural integrity is a key factor driving its demand in this sector.

Global Polybutene-1 Market, Segmentation by Grade
The Global Polybutene-1 Market has been segmented by Grade into Extrusion Grade, Injection Molding Grade and Blow Molding Grade.
Extrusion grade polybutene-1 (PB-1) is specifically formulated for applications that require continuous processing, such as the production of pipes, profiles, and sheets. This grade of PB-1 is known for its excellent processability and is commonly used in the manufacturing of high-performance piping systems for water supply, gas distribution, and plumbing. The extrusion grade offers superior dimensional stability, high tensile strength, and resistance to environmental stress cracking. Its properties make it ideal for applications where consistent quality and durability are essential for long-term performance.
Injection molding grade polybutene-1 is designed for use in high-precision molding processes to produce complex and detailed parts. This grade of PB-1 is known for its excellent flowability, which ensures uniform filling of mold cavities and achieves high surface quality in the final products. It is widely used in the automotive, consumer goods, and packaging industries for creating components that require high strength, impact resistance, and good thermal stability. The injection molding grade is characterized by its ability to produce intricate designs with high dimensional accuracy and minimal post-processing requirements.
Blow molding grade polybutene-1 is used in the blow molding process to create hollow parts such as bottles, containers, and tanks. This grade of PB-1 offers excellent blow molding characteristics, including high blow-up ratios and good material stretchability, which are crucial for producing lightweight and durable containers. The blow molding grade provides a balance of flexibility and strength, making it suitable for applications that demand high impact resistance and long-lasting performance. Its properties also contribute to the efficient production of large-volume containers with consistent quality.
Global Polybutene-1 Market, Segmentation by Application
The Global Polybutene-1 Market has been segmented by Application into Plumbing System, Packaging System, Hot Melt Adhesives and Others.
In the Global Polybutene-1 (PB-1) Market, the plumbing systems segment is a major application area due to the material’s superior properties such as flexibility, high impact resistance, and resistance to chemicals. PB-1 is increasingly used in residential, commercial, and industrial plumbing applications for both hot and cold water systems. Its low thermal conductivity, high durability, and resistance to scale formation make it a preferred choice for modern plumbing infrastructure. The plumbing sector’s growth, driven by increasing construction activities and the need for efficient water management solutions, continues to boost the demand for PB-1.
The packaging systems segment represents another significant application for PB-1, primarily used in the creation of flexible packaging materials. PB-1 is utilized for its excellent sealing properties, resistance to moisture, and ability to maintain package integrity. It is commonly employed in the production of food and beverage packaging, medical packaging, and industrial packaging solutions. The expansion of the packaging industry, influenced by the rising demand for convenient and durable packaging solutions, supports the growth of the PB-1 market in this application.
Hot melt adhesives represent a growing application segment for PB-1 due to its compatibility with various adhesive formulations. PB-1’s properties, such as its high adhesive strength, thermal stability, and low viscosity, make it ideal for use in hot melt adhesive applications. These adhesives are widely used in industries such as packaging, automotive, and construction for bonding, sealing, and assembly processes. The increasing adoption of hot melt adhesives for their efficiency and cost-effectiveness contributes to the rising demand for PB-1 in this segment.
Beyond plumbing systems, packaging systems, and hot melt adhesives, the “Others” segment encompasses a variety of niche applications for PB-1. This includes its use in the automotive industry for fuel systems, in the construction industry for various sealing applications, and in the medical field for manufacturing components. The versatility of PB-1 in different applications, combined with ongoing innovations in material science, fuels the expansion of the PB-1 market into diverse and emerging sectors.

Advancements in Manufacturing Technology: In recent years, the Global Polybutene-1 (PB-1) market has witnessed significant advancements in manufacturing technology, driving growth and innovation in the industry. One major development is the improvement in polymerization processes. The introduction of advanced metallocene catalysts has enhanced the efficiency of the polymerization process, resulting in higher-quality PB-1 with improved mechanical properties and greater consistency. These catalysts enable more precise control over molecular weight distribution and polymer architecture, leading to better performance in applications such as piping systems and packaging materials.
Another key advancement is the development of new extrusion technologies that optimize the production of PB-1 products. State-of-the-art extrusion processes, such as high-efficiency single-screw and twin-screw extruders, have been refined to increase output and reduce energy consumption. These technologies facilitate the production of PB-1 pipes, films, and sheets with enhanced structural integrity and uniform thickness. Additionally, advancements in extrusion equipment have led to the creation of more sophisticated PB-1 products, including multi-layered and composite structures that offer improved performance characteristics for various industrial applications.

Limited Market Awareness: The global Polybutene-1 (PB-1) market is currently characterized by limited market awareness, which impacts its growth potential and market expansion. Polybutene-1 is a versatile polymer used in a range of applications, from construction materials and plumbing systems to medical devices and packaging. Despite its broad utility and benefits, including superior thermal stability and chemical resistance, the market for PB-1 remains relatively underdeveloped compared to other polymers. Many potential users and industries are either unaware of the advantages of PB-1 or lack knowledge about its applications and availability, which hampers the growth of the market.
One of the main reasons for the limited market awareness is the specialized nature of PB-1 compared to more common polymers like polyethylene and polypropylene. Polybutene-1 is often overshadowed by these more established polymers due to their widespread use and higher market presence. Additionally, the relatively high cost of PB-1 production and its niche applications contribute to a lack of visibility in mainstream polymer markets. Companies producing PB-1 may focus their efforts on a few key applications, which further limits the exposure of the product to broader market segments.
